How to Put Stones in Slingshot in Stardew Valley

To load your slingshot with stones in Stardew Valley, first, make sure you've got stones in your inventory. Then, open your inventory, pick up the stones, and with the stones selected, right click on the slingshot. Voila! You're now ready to launch some stones at those pesky monsters or targets.
